> Might be the same problem than bug http://bugs.debian.org/cgi-
> b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=406608. Do people still have the socket pointed
> by SESSION_MANAGER in place when they get that problem?
Occurred here in one of our workstations (Ubuntu 6.10, last updates
applied). After resuming from suspend:
ana at constantinopla:~$ echo $SESSION_MANAGER
local/constantinopla:/tmp/.ICE-unix/5017
ana at constantinopla:~$ ls -l /tmp/.ICE-unix/
total 0
srwxrwxrwx 1 ana ana 0 2007-02-16 16:45 5017
ana at constantinopla:~$ ps -ef |grep 5017
ana 5017 4270 0 Feb16 ? 00:00:00 /usr/bin/gnome-session
ana 5068 5017 0 Feb16 ? 00:00:00 /usr/bin/ssh-agent
/usr/bin/ssh-agent /usr/bin/dbus-launch
--exit-with-session /usr/bin/gnome-session
ana 5069 5017 0 Feb16 ? 00:00:00 /usr/bin/ssh-agent
/usr/bin/dbus-launch --exit-with-session /usr/bin/gnome-session
So, in my case the SESSION_MANAGER seems to be ok. Also, .ICE-unix is
not deleted.
